What is the body's preferred energy source?
A
Nucleic acids
B
Amino acids
C
Fatty acids
D
Glucose
Verified step by step guidance
1
Understand the question: The problem is asking about the body's preferred energy source. This requires knowledge of macromolecules and their roles in metabolism.
Review the options: Nucleic acids, amino acids, fatty acids, and glucose. Each of these plays a specific role in the body, but not all are primarily used for energy.
Recall the function of glucose: Glucose is a carbohydrate and the primary energy source for cells. It is broken down during cellular respiration to produce ATP (adenosine triphosphate), the energy currency of the cell.
Eliminate incorrect options: Nucleic acids are involved in genetic information storage and transfer, not energy production. Amino acids are primarily used for protein synthesis, and fatty acids are a secondary energy source, used when glucose is not readily available.
Conclude that glucose is the correct answer: Glucose is the body's preferred energy source because it is readily metabolized through glycolysis, the citric acid cycle, and oxidative phosphorylation to produce ATP efficiently.
